Lanzenbrunner Pond

Highlight • Lake

The Lanzenbrunner Weiher, located north of Kaiserslautern in the Otterberg Forest, is one of the last still recognizable fish ponds in the Otterberg Monastery. The monks of the Cistercian monastery lived without meat. However, since the consumption of fish was allowed, the Lanzenbrunn pond was created as a fish pond. It has been privately owned since 1903.
Natural, idyllic pond, a gem in the Otterberg Forest.

Fountain – source of water and legends: The Lanzenbrunner Weiher, idyllically located in the Otterberg Forest, is one of the last existing fish ponds of the Otterberg Cistercian monastery. These were created in the Middle Ages by the monks to breed food fish as a substitute for the extensive renunciation of meat. But what does that have to do with lances? Source: The Rhine Palatinate

Are there any historical sites associated with the lakes?

Blechhammerweiher has historical significance related to a former hammer mill that produced sheet metal. Additionally, Lanzenbrunner Pond was historically created as a fish pond by the monks of the Cistercian monastery.
